Let’s define cash back

Cash back is a type of reward offered by many card companies. You can earn cash back when you use a Fizz card or a credit card just by spending money on things you normally spend money on. Depending on the card you’re using and the store or merchant you’re using it for, your cash back rate can vary substantially. Some cards offer a flat amount of cash back on all your purchases, usually around 1%. Other cards, like Fizz, offer higher cash back rates (even up to 100%) at specific stores.

Once you understand where you can earn cash back, it’s easy to understand how it works. Simply put, the cash back percentage you earn is how much of any purchase you’ll get back from your card company. You can think of it as a percentage discount.

Here’s an example. Let’s say you have a credit card that offers 2% cash back and you use it to make a $100 purchase at a store. The credit card company then refunds 2% of the purchase amount ($2) to you as cash back. So, you effectively only pay $98 for your $100 purchase. Card companies usually pay for cash back with the interchange fees they receive from merchants.

The main difference between cash back and a normal discount is that with cash back, you get money back after you’ve made the purchase - instead of having the purchase price discounted upfront. However, the end result is the same. Cash back saves you money on things that you already spend money on, without costing you anything.
